Dog Exercise Area at Mitchell Park

Fido is invited to play at the Dog Exercise Area at Mitchell Park in Brookfield, WI. This off-leash facility has two separate sections for small and large dogs. Your furry friend will also have access to a creek to dip in. Visit Website

    Free and great location

    Awesome dog park. Separate areas for small and large dogs. no fee to get in which we love. Large water fountain and bowls in the summer months - otherwise bring your own. Trail in the back and picnic tables for sitting. Some wet areas near the trails so it can get messy if your dog wanders and discovers the creek area. LOL

    Great Park With Gates Issue

    Beautiful big, fenced, off-leash park and now has gates for small and large dogs. But the new gate hinges failed and the magnetic closures don’t work. AND the small dog gates has gaps so large that my dog has escaped. They have no seating area or shade tees in the small area. Looks like they’d live a donor to plant some trees. Buy benches, and fix the gates. Small dogs unite!!
